Receptor Sensitivity Maintenance is the ongoing effort to preserve the maximal functional capacity of cellular receptors to bind their specific ligand, whether that ligand is a hormone, neurotransmitter, or growth factor. This is critical because even optimal circulating hormone levels are ineffective if the receiving cell cannot adequately recognize or transduce the signal. We focus on preventing receptor downregulation or desensitization caused by chronic stimulation or inflammatory interference. Maintaining this sensitivity ensures efficient hormonal action throughout the body.
Origin
This concept is central to pharmacology and endocrinology, focusing on the effector side of the signaling pathway rather than the source of the hormone. “Receptor Sensitivity” refers to the dose-response relationship at the cellular level. “Maintenance” underscores that this responsiveness tends to degrade over time without supportive input.
Mechanism
Maintenance involves strategies that modulate receptor expression levels and conformational integrity, often through influencing intracellular second messenger systems. Mitigating chronic exposure to inflammatory cytokines is vital, as these molecules frequently induce receptor internalization or degradation, effectively silencing the cell. Furthermore, ensuring adequate cellular cofactors, such as specific vitamins or trace minerals, supports the structural components necessary for high-affinity ligand binding. This optimized cellular environment translates directly to improved physiological response from lower hormone concentrations.
